Padding jackets, often referred to as padded coats or insulated jackets, are designed to provide warmth and comfort during colder months. One of the most significant advantages of padded jackets is their insulation properties. They are typically filled with materials such as synthetic fibers or down feathers, which trap heat and keep the body warm while remaining lightweight. This makes them ideal for layering, allowing you to maintain mobility without sacrificing warmth.
Another essential aspect of padded jackets is their outer fabric, which is usually water-resistant or waterproof. This feature is particularly beneficial for those living in regions with unpredictable weather. A good padded jacket can shield you from rain and wind, ensuring that you remain dry and comfortable, regardless of outdoor conditions. When selecting a padded jacket, look for one with a durable water-repellent (DWR) finish, enhancing its protective capabilities.
Padded jackets come in various styles, catering to different aesthetic preferences and usage scenarios. Whether you are looking for a sleek urban design, a sporty look for outdoor activities, or something more traditional, there is a padded jacket to suit your taste. Features such as hoods, adjustable cuffs, and multiple pockets add to their functionality, making them suitable for both everyday wear and outdoor adventures.
When considering the fit of a padded jacket, it is crucial to find a balance between comfort and style. A well-fitted jacket should allow for adequate movement without feeling restrictive. Keep in mind that layering is essential during colder months, so choose a size that accommodates additional clothing underneath without compromising the jacket's insulation performance.
Care and maintenance of padded jackets are also important for longevity. Most jackets are machine washable, but it is advisable to check the care label for specific instructions. To maintain their fluffiness and insulation properties, consider using a front-loading washing machine and a mild detergent. Tumble drying with tennis balls can help restore the loft of the insulation after washing.
